The Department of Veterans Affairs (Veterans Integrated Service Network 20) posted a pre-solicitation for comprehensive reference laboratory services for the Boise VA Medical Center under solicitation 36C26025Q0928. The contract will require performance of approximately 300 distinct medical tests (CPT-coded) across categories such as infectious disease, genetics, immunology, hormones, cancer markers, and drug monitoring, with specified annual volumes per test. The notice is a pre-solicitation (not a grant), carries no set-aside designation, and lists a deadline for questions/expressions of interest on December 26, 2025, ahead of the formal solicitation release.

AvailableThe U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s is soliciting diagnostic medical physicist and radiation safety services for the Overton Brooks VA Medical Center in Shreveport, LA, including quality assurance testing, radiation protection surveys, and shielding design. The contract is a 60-month requirement with multiple ordering periods and an estimated value between $1,000 and $400,000. Interested offerors must submit proposals by the due date and may download solicitation attachments from the SAM.gov opportunity workspace.

The Department of Veterans Affairs (Veterans Health Administration) is soliciting Diagnostic Medical Physicist and Radiation Safety Services at Overton Brooks VA Medical Center (Shreveport, LA), including QA testing, radiation safety surveys, and shielding design for multiple imaging modalities. The contract is a five-year ordering structure (Jan 1, 2026–Dec 31, 2030) with an estimated total value of $41.5M and is designated as a 100% SDVOSB set-aside. Proposals will be evaluated for best value considering technical capability, past performance, and price; the solicitation deadline is December 17, 2025.
